Martin Milner Biography

Birth Name:
Martin Sam Milner
Birth Place:
Detroit, Michigan, United States
Profession
Actor

Fast Facts

  • Mother worked as a dancer for the Paramount Theater circuit
  • Contracted polio while in high school, but made a full recovery
  • Developed a friendship with Jack Webb on the set of Halls of Montezuma, who would later cast him in one of his best known roles as Officer Pete Malloy in the television series Adam-12
  • Was drafted into the Army in 1952 during the Korean War
  • Co-hosted a radio show about fishing called Let's Talk HookUp
  • Lived on a 24-acre avocado farm with his family
  • Volunteered for the Humane Society
